Realme 11 Pro series
The TENAA certification showed the Realme 11 and Realme 11 Pro+ would come with a 6.7-inch AMOLED FHD+ display. There are chances the Pro models might come with a curved screen. Both the devices are expected to be powered by the MediaTek Dimensity 1080 SoC coupled with up to 16GB RAM and 1TB of storage. The phones are likely to boo Android 13 OS out of the box.
The Realme 11 and Realme 11 Pro+ could pack a 5000mAh battery and 67W fast charging support (33 on the vanilla Pro version). However, China’s 3C listing showed they would come with 100W and 67W charging speeds. Connectivity features include 5G, 4G LTE, Wi-Fi, Bluetooth, GPS, and a USB Type-C port for charging and data sync. They could come with an in-display fingerprint sensor for security.
As for the cameras, the Realme 11 Pro is tipped to come with a 100MP primary camera and a 2MP secondary sensor. On the other hand, Realme 11 Pro+ is expected to arrive with a 200MP camera, an 8MP secondary lens and a 2MP tertiary sensor.
